Corgi Toys 267 Batmobile
Batmobile by Corgi Toys, No. 267. Scarce 1st issue - Matt black version. Near mint plus /boxed, with all card packing. With full Secret Instruction Packet. Starting bid £450. Please note that QDT apply 12.5% buyer's commission.
Notes
This early example of the early issue Corgi Batmobile is in close to mint condition. Unmistakably silky matt paint finish (few of these have survived, most were gloss finish).
Suspension is no longer present on the wheels. The car ‘sits’ well. Most vivid mid-blue screens and both seated figures of Batman and Robin. Bright chrome to launching tubes and cockpit, vivid Bat hubs and Bat logos on both sides. Intact aerial. Pulsating flame, chain cutter and rocket launchers work well.
Occasional small mark to the paint finish.
Card inner is very bright and complete with vivid artwork on crisp card. With card packing
within the base for support. Some wear/tearing to the whee slots.
Reverse:
The Secret Instruction Packet has been opened and inside is a sprue of original fluorescent red missiles, Badge and Operating Instructions.
The colourfully illustrated outer box is bright and complete. A little age/handling wear. With card packing ring larger card packing piece.
